How Does the Probate Court Actually Work in Practice?
To understand Could Polk County Florida Probate Court Handle Your Family's Legacy?, it helps to see how the system functions in everyday situations. The court oversees the distribution of a personβs assets after their passing when those assets are held in their individual name. This includes validating a will, identifying heirs, paying debts, and ensuring that property transfers according to legal standards. For example, if a resident of Polk County leaves a home and savings to their children, the court supervises the process to confirm that instructions are followed properly. The system also handles situations where no will exists, applying state laws to determine distribution. Case workers and judges guide families through required paperwork, timelines, and notices to keep proceedings orderly and transparent.

How Long Does Probate Typically Take in Polk County?
The timeline for handling an estate through Could Polk County Florida Probate Court Handle Your Family's Legacy? can vary based on complexity. Simple estates with clear documentation may move quickly, while those with business interests, real estate in multiple states, or contested wishes often require more time. Factors such as creditor notification periods, appraisal needs, and court scheduling influence the duration. On average, many estates move through initial stages within several months, though full completion can extend further. Families who organize records early and communicate openly with the court tend to experience smoother progress. Understanding this range helps set realistic expectations for those navigating the process.
Can Digital Assets Be Included in Probate?
In todayβs connected world, Could Polk County Florida Probate Court Handle Your Family's Legacy? naturally extends to digital holdings. Courts are increasingly addressing online accounts, cryptocurrencies, digital photos, and cloud-stored documents. While traditional assets like bank accounts and property are standard, digital property requires specific instructions and access details. Some people include usernames, passwords, and wishes in their estate planning documents, making it easier for representatives to manage these assets. The Polk County court system follows state guidelines on how digital property is recognized and transferred. Being explicit about these items reduces confusion and helps protect personal privacy for loved ones.
